Charitable Sports Productions (CSP) Charitable Sports Productions
is an event management company dedicated to providing services and
financial support to named beneficiaries through the proceeds of sporting
events and programs.
Leadership and Management Mike Lenhart, Senior Partner, Charitable Sports Productions, LLC In 2005, long-time age grouper triathlete, Mike Lenhart, came up with the idea of a pre-season event that was part "information" and part "party" for the Atlanta endurance sports community. He sat at the table at a local bagel shop and tossed around the idea with other local athletes and retailers for what was the beginning of "SEE-ME", the Southeastern Endurance & Multisport Expo. Back then, however, the event was called "CTEP", the Concourse Triathlon Expo and Party. In 2010, SEE-ME will celebrate its fifth successful year and has virally grown to become one of the largest preseason endurance and multisport events in the region. Lenhart has remained the executive producer of the SEE-ME since its beginning. SEE-ME allows Lenhart and CSP to create unique avenues to not only provide the best endurance sports information to all athletes but also give back to charities that closely align with the southeast's endurance sports community. Mike's other passion is through an organization he founded called The
Getting2Tri Foundation (G2T) (http://www.getting2tri.org). G2T's goal is integrating individuals with physical disabilities into their
local communities. G2T uses the sports
disciplines of swimming, cycling, running, racing wheelchair, and hand-cycle as
the vehicles for accomplishing this mission. Mike
is a 1990 graduate of the United States Military Academy at West Point (NY) and
earned his MBA from Georgia State University in Atlanta in 2001. He spent seven years on active duty as an
Infantry officer in the US Army highlighted by a company command in the
historic 82nd Airborne Division.
Mike has held several management and sales positions for prominent
companies over a period of nearly 12 years since leaving the military. In the fall of 2009, however, Mike decided to
pursue the leadership of his non-profit foundation in a full-time capacity. Getting2Tri is a 501 (c)3 tax-exempt organization. In his role as president of Getting2Tri, Mike leads the foundation’s vision of extending the organization’s reach to a world-wide audience through its annual National ParaTriathlete Training Camp, online resources, virtual communities and continued planning for his goal of a world-class "brick and mortar" sports institute for individuals with disabilities. Be design, SEE-ME annually benefits The Getting2Tri Foundation and one other named southeastern charity organization.
